Homeowners typically choose from a mix of gravel, sand, dirt, stone and mulch depending on the job. Hardscape base layers often use crushed stone or compactable mixes, while beds and top dressing use screened dirt or sand and organic mulches. Pick materials that match your aesthetic, drainage needs, and how much maintenance you want to do.
Match the material to the function: structural projects (driveways, bases) need compactable aggregates, while planting beds and leveling use screened dirt or topsoil and softer materials. Consider drainage, expected traffic, look, and upkeep—porous materials help water move away, and inorganic aggregates generally require less frequent topping. Use our material quiz or contact our team for recommendations based on your project and local conditions.
Measure the area in square feet and decide the depth in inches, then convert to cubic yards with (area x depth in inches) / 324. Convert cubic yards to tons using material-specific density or use Hello Gravel’s online calculator for quick estimates. Always add 5–10% extra for compaction, grading, and waste.

Chastain Park’s climate has hot, humid summers and a pronounced rainy season, so plan heavy deliveries for drier months or short dry windows to avoid washouts and tracking. Mild late spring or early fall often offers the most predictable conditions for grading and compaction. For time-sensitive installs, consider next-day delivery if available and avoid scheduling during forecasted heavy rain.
Inorganic materials like compacted stone and gravel can last many years with periodic top-up and occasional regrading, while organic materials (mulch, topsoil mixes) break down and usually need replenishing every 1–3 years. Expect some settling and migration after installation; plan seasonal checks, topping to maintain depth, and simple erosion controls for slopes. Regular maintenance depends on use, drainage, and exposure to weather.

Clear the drop zone of vehicles, low branches, and fragile plants, and mark your preferred delivery spot with flags or stakes. Make sure gates are unlocked or provide access instructions, and note any overhead lines or parking restrictions in the Order Notes. Protect nearby landscaping or hardscapes with plywood if needed and confirm the driver can safely place the load.
Natural materials vary by region, so color, texture, and particle size may differ from photos; we advise adding notes about color preferences at checkout.
